Indica Gallery

Indica Gallery was once here, where John Lennon met Yoko.
Location: 6 Masons Yard, St James, London, SW1Y 6BU
Description: The Indica Art Gallery of Masons Yard St James was where John Lennon met Yoko Ono at a showing of her art Unfinished Paintings and Objects on 9th November 1966.
It was in the basement of the Indica Bookshop for the 1960s avant-garde movement, and shareholders included Paul McCartney and John Lennon.
This is now James Hyman Fine Art, one of the leading London specialists in Twentieth Century British art.
